As an Associate Mako Product Specialist at Stryker, you will help improve orthopedic surgeries around the world and help us achieve our mission of making healthcare better. In this role, you’ll be responsible for helping surgeons use Stryker’s Mako robot– our newest product used in robotic-arm assisted surgery. Acting as a helpful source for all things related to the Mako, you’ll provide clinical support to all end-users, offer guidance and assistance during surgical procedures, and resolve technical product and service issues as needed. In addition, you’ll also provide customer education and ongoing in-services, such as assisting surgeons in pre-operative implant planning. We’ll count on your attention to detail to ensure all cases are planned and reviewed with surgeons prior to scheduled surgeries, and that all inventory is accounted for. In addition to the trusting partnerships you’ll build with surgeons and hospital staff, you’ll also work collaboratively with internal sales and marketing colleagues, helping them grow product utilization and increase volume with current and potential customers.     Work Flexibility: Onsite Au sein de notre site en recherche et développement, vous aiderez au développement du logiciel Blueprint qui traduit les images scanner et IRM en 3D. Ce logiciel à la pointe de la technologie permet d’aider les chirurgiens au mieux avant l’opération des patients et ainsi garantir une prise en charge optimale. Nous sommes à la recherche un(e) élève ingénieur(e) en informatique pour mener à bien en alternance des projets de développement logiciel dédié à la planification de la chirurgie de l'épaule et de la cheville. Vous intégrerez l'équipe de développement d'algorithmes pour prendre en charge la conception, le développement, l'intégration et la validation d'algorithmes développés en C++. Notre offre : Le contexte général de l'alternance est le traitement des images médicales 3D liées aux articulations de l'épaule et de la cheville. Intégré(e) dans une équipe d'ingénieurs R&D spécialisé(e)s en intelligence artificielle, vous aurez pour mission d'ajuster et valider un algorithme IA. L'objectif de cette alternance est de capitaliser sur les précédents développements d'algorithmes et d'adapter ces algorithmes pour d'autre applications. Pour ce faire, diverses tâches seront nécessaires, telles que, la validation de données d'entrée, la mise en place d'une première version d'algorithme et finalement la génération de rapports de validation statistique et clinique. Votre profil : Vous disposez des compétences suivantes : En dernière année de votre formation d’ingénieur orientée informatique / mathématiques / intelligence artificielle, vous êtes à la recherche d’une alternance d'une durée d'un an. Appétence pour le code C++ et ou Python, sous Linux, Mac ou Windows Connaissances en traitement du signal ou d'image Connaissances théoriques sur les différents algorithmes d’intelligence artificielle, Connaissance des techniques de deep learning appliquées au traitement d’images, Vous êtes familier avec le développement sous Linux, faites preuve d’une grande rigueur, de curiosité, vous avez une bonne maîtrise de l’anglais.
